IAEA’s Finding: An Undeclared Reactor and Fuel Chain
The International Atomic Energy Agency (IAEA) reported that former Syrian authorities failed to declare a reactor under construction at Dair Alzour, a fuel fabrication plant, and a related storage location, as required by safeguards rules. The report states fuel for the reactor was produced inside Syria, linking design work to a domestic fuel chain. This was not a single rogue building. It was a set of facilities that fit together, pointing to a broader undeclared nuclear effort.
Reuters summarized that about 73 metric tons of natural uranium metal were identified at a connected location, with 55 tons already formed into fuel rods. All the material was placed under IAEA containment and surveillance measures, meaning cameras and seals now track it. That is enough uranium to matter. It also raises sober questions: who made it, where did it come from, and what was the end goal if the reactor had not been destroyed?
Evidence From Sampling and Site Reconstruction
Environmental samples from a site “functionally related” to the reactor contained a significant number of natural uranium particles produced by chemical processing, according to technical summaries of the IAEA’s findings. Inspectors and analysts also point to uncovered cooling infrastructure at Al Kibar that is consistent with a nuclear reactor, reinforcing the picture built from images and debris after the 2007 strike. Earlier field work had already found reactor-like characteristics and “significant” uranium traces at the bombed site.
While parts of the strongest annexes remain confidential, the pattern over time has tightened. Early on, access was limited and language was cautious. Years later, more sampling and cross-site links gave the agency firmer ground. The IAEA’s formal report states plainly that Syria did not report nuclear material, facilities, and activities as required, listing the reactor, fuel plant, and storage location. That is the core violation—failure to declare, not whether the unit ever went critical.
Syria’s Denials and What They Do Not Change
Syrian officials have long denied any covert nuclear project, saying the destroyed Al Kibar building was a conventional military site and claiming uranium traces came from munitions used in the strike. They also argued the location lacked the power, water, and staff needed for a reactor. These points reflect the public position Damascus has held for years. But the IAEA’s most recent report puts specific facilities and fuel into the record, undercutting those denials with concrete findings.
None of this proves the reactor operated. The public record does not show it went critical or produced plutonium before Israel’s 2007 strike. But safeguards law does not wait for an on-switch. Countries must declare nuclear sites and material in advance. By the agency’s account, Assad-era Syria did not do so for a reactor, a fuel plant, and a storage site, and tied fuel existed in large quantity inside the country.
Why This Matters for Trust, Security, and Policy
Americans across the spectrum worry that global rules get bent by the powerful while regular people pay the price. This case feeds that view. Years of partial access and secrecy left the public squinting at fragments while a secret reactor and fuel chain took shape in violation of the rules. That erodes trust in the system meant to stop nuclear spread. It also forces choices in Washington about pressure, diplomacy, and removal of risky material before it sparks a crisis.
